With an acting career at its peak, Vishal Karwal also wants to focus on building a school

MUMBAI: Once the acting career of an actor kicks off and has a graph that is only going high, most people only think of how to get better in the craft and reach greater heights. But our Lord Krishna is different. Vishal Karwal , who’s Dwarkadheesh – Bhagwaan Shree Krishn is currently re-airing on Dangal TV, has done multiple daily soaps, Bollywood movies, Punjabi movies, short films, etc and is at the peak of his career.

But when he was asked about his future plans, he said he wants to build a boarding school back in his hometown in Himachal. 

Vishal belongs to a small town called Palampur in Himachal Pradesh and he did a part of his education in a boarding school there. But he says that there aren’t many well-known schools in that area and had always dreamt of building one. 

When asked why he would like to build a boarding school rather than a normal school, he says, “I want to give all round education to the students who will be a part of my school. I want to teach them yoga, meditation, gardening, camping, etc and not just give them bookish education. I want to educate the children in a way that if they ever live away from home, they must be able to take care of themselves. I want to build a place with a lot of greenery and some water flowing. It should feel like a resort where students love to come back every day. That is what I am aiming at. But initially I would like to start with day schooling and once my institution will be established, I would like to move on to boarding school.” 

That’s one step at a time!
